GSM Crypto Cracked

mochaone writes "wired has a story about flaws in the GSM scrambling algorithm can allow snoopers to pry in on "private" calls in less than one second. " The article talks about other problems with GSM phones too. Some interesting comments on the practicality, but they say a Pentium with 128 megs of RAM can pull off the decrypt.
